在PHP中,有以下幾種常見的起始和結(jié)束符形式:
短標(biāo)簽(Short tags):使用作為起始標(biāo)記,以
?>
作為結(jié)束標(biāo)記。
短輸出標(biāo)記(Short echo tags):使用= expression ?>
形式進(jìn)行短輸出。
= $variable ?>
標(biāo)準(zhǔn)標(biāo)簽(Standard tags):使用作為起始標(biāo)記,以
?>
作為結(jié)束標(biāo)記。這是最常用和推薦的形式。
除了上述常見的形式,還有一些其他的特殊情況和配置選項(xiàng)需要注意:
short_open_tag
選項(xiàng):PHP配置文件中的short_open_tag
選項(xiàng)控制是否啟用短標(biāo)簽形式。如果設(shè)置為On
,則短標(biāo)簽和
?>
可用;如果設(shè)置為Off
,則只能使用標(biāo)準(zhǔn)標(biāo)簽形式。
asp_tags
選項(xiàng):PHP配置文件中的asp_tags
選項(xiàng)控制是否啟用ASP風(fēng)格的標(biāo)簽形式。如果設(shè)置為On
,則可以使用<%
和%>
來代替起始和結(jié)束標(biāo)記。
請(qǐng)注意,為了確保代碼的可移植性和兼容性,在編寫PHP代碼時(shí)最好使用標(biāo)準(zhǔn)標(biāo)簽形式和
?>
,避免依賴于短標(biāo)簽或特定的配置選項(xiàng)。